Do patchouli and vanilla go together?
Patchouli oil mixes well with many other essential oils, including vetiver, sandalwood, frankincense, bergamot, cedarwood, myrrh, jasmine, rose and the citrus oils. It is also highly complementary to vanilla and other sweet scents.

Why do people think patchouli smells good?
As a standalone note, most would agree that patchouli mainly smells earthy and musky. Those that enjoy it usually do because of the nuanced spicy, sweet, and woody notes, which lends elegance and character to this exotic scent.

Does sandalwood smell like patchouli?
Other notable scents in the woody family include cedar, vetiver, patchouli, pine, and cypress. Out of these, sandalwood is most similar to patchouli — if you’re familiar with and enjoy the smell of patchouli, there’s a good chance that you’ll also love the smell of sandalwood.

What does it mean to smell patchouli?
The smell of patchouli is typically described as a mix of earthy, woody, sweet, and musky scents. The smell of pure patchouli oil is quite strong and is slightly sweet and spicy. It has been described as an intoxicating scent that bears the earthiness akin to the aroma that comes from wet soil.

What is the scent of hippies?
Throughout the ages, patchouli oil has been used as an incense. The oil gained popularity in the 60’s and 70’s mainly because of the hippie generation. That’s what many people are reminded of when they think of patchouli – counterculture, anti-establishment and flower children.

What scents pair well with sandalwood?
Sandalwood Oil As Perfume Ingredient
As a base note, it blends beautifully with romantic and musky rose, green, herbal geranium, spicy, complex bergamot, clean lemon, aromatic frankincense, slightly pungent marjoram and fresh, sweet orange.
